Obverse description Central device depicts a paddle-wheel steamboat heading right, with billowing smoke from twin stacks, set above stylized waves. The legend KLONDIKE DAYS '71 arcs around the upper field, with GOOD FOR $1 EDMONTON arranged in the lower field, and EXPIRES AUG. 31, 1971 in the exergue.
Obverse script Log in to see details
Obverse lettering KLONDIKE DAYS `71 GOOD FOR $1 EDMONTON EXPIRES AUG. 31, 1971
Reverse description Central device depicts Klondike Mike, a cartoon prospector figure facing forward, holding a pickaxe in his left hand and a money bag marked with a dollar sign in his right hand, wearing a wide-brimmed hat and ruffled collar. The legend EDMONTON CANADA arcs around the upper field and KLONDIKE DOLLAR around the lower field.
